Patent number: 11311953Abstract: A machine tool that generates internal teeth or external teeth on a cylindrical workpiece includes a workpiece holder, a column which is relatively movable to the workpiece holder, a rotary main spindle which is rotatable with respect to the column, a working tool which is held by the rotary main spindle, and a phase detecting unit which detects a phase of the working tool with respect to the rotary main spindle. The working tool includes a cutter portion which has cutters, a holder portion, and a detected portion which is formed on the holder portion. The phase detecting unit includes a detecting section which detects the detected portion, and a calculating section which calculates a phase angle of the detected portion with respect to a reference position of the rotary main spindle, based on a result detected by the detecting section.Type: GrantFiled: October 8, 2019Date of Patent: April 26, 2022Assignee: JTEKT CORPORATIONInventors: Seiichi Ohno, Minoru Sato, Takuya Nakayama, Tetsuro Furuhata

Publication number: 20090045545Abstract: A casting belt 86 is produced of stainless steel. On a casting surface 86a on which a dope 61 is cast, two points P1, P2 arranged in the widthwise direction X of the casting belt 86 are determined, such that the length L between two points P1P2 may be 10 mm. When a depth between the top and the bottom of the surface unevenness might is continuously measured along the line P1P2, a depth maximum DE is at most 40 ?m. Thus even if the film production is made for a long time, it is prevented that austenite partially transforms to martensite. Therefore, the scratches and deformations extending in the lengthwise direction hardly occur.Type: ApplicationFiled: September 19, 2006Publication date: February 19, 2009Applicant: FUJIFILM CORPORATIONInventors: Seiichi Ohno, Masataka Hasegawa
